Interference of light is the redistribution of intensity.

  • Interference of light is produced when two waves superimpose.
  • Interference can be either constructive or destructive.
  • As the name suggests, constructive interference occurs when the intensity of light superimposed is maximum.
  • While destructive interference occurs when the intensity of light superimposed is minimum.
  • The interference of light ranges between these maximum and minimum values.
